Oral Hygiene Stocking Stuffers

Christmas stockingsBecause stockings are often filled with candy and other sugary treats, it might be a good idea to substitute this candy for something that can improve your child’s dental health instead of harming it. Oral hygiene stocking stuffers can help motivate your child to take extra care of their teeth this holiday season.

Oral Hygiene Stocking Stuffers

Below are a few fun dental hygiene stocking stuffer ideas:

  • Sugar-Free Candy Or Gum – Because sugar-free candy and gum contains Xylitol, it can actually help to protect teeth from dental cavities and tooth decay. If your child has a sweet tooth, allow him or her indulge in sugar-free treats.
  • Fun Toothpaste Flavors – Kids can sometimes feel like brushing their teeth is a chore. However, these days there’s no shortage of fun flavors to choose from when it comes to toothpaste. One great way to motivate your kids to care for their teeth is to pick a fun new flavor to choose from! These new flavors include pickle, Oreo, cupcake, and bacon. And don’t worry, they’ll clean your child’s teeth as well as mint flavored toothpaste.  
  • New Toothbrush – Lastly, a new toothbrush can be fun for your kids! Especially if their new toothbrush featured their favorite super-hero, TV character, or Disney princess.
